George Lamb joins Clarkson’s Farm

Former TV presenter and model George Lamb, 44, runs business Wildfarmed with Andy Cato, who stars on Clarkson’s Farm season 3. Although he still lives in east London, he works in farming and agriculture.

He is best known for presenting The Bank Job and Big Brother‘s Little Brother. Andy and George are now promising to buy any crops that are grown in their method for a premium price on Clarkson’s Farm.

The pair have 250 regular customers, including Marks and Spencer, which also impressed Jeremy Clarkson, and his business advisor, often referred to as Cheerful Charlie.

It all changed on Ibiza night out

In 2018, George founded Wildfarmed with Andy, one half of music duo Groove Armada, after a chance meeting in Ibiza, with financier Edd Lees. At the time, George was used to red carpets and nights out.

“I had this big career and I woke up one morning and I called my dad [actor Larry Lamb] and told him I was feeling unfulfilled,” George told Financial Times. He then called his agent and said he was done.

He sold his house and his “army of suits” and took himself off to South America and Asia. Over the following few years he studied plant medicine, read books, and did a lot of “uncomfortable stuff”.

He wanted to help out society

When George had gone to his Dad for advice on being unfulfilled, he gave him a reality check: “He just said, ‘Well, you’re a game-show host, it’s not very serious in the big scheme of things, is it?’”

Lamb started to think about his contribution to society and said, “I realised it was time to stop looking outward, thinking who was going to do something. It was time for me to take some social responsibility.”
